Husky Injection Molding Systems, the Ontario-based maker of injection moulding machines, robots, PET pre-form moulds and hot runners, generated 2009 sales of C$1.1bn billion ($994m), a decline of 12% from 2008 sales of C$1.3bn.

Sales of Italian plastics and rubber machinery, equipment and moulds declined by 24% during 2009 to a total production value of €3,200m, according to provisional year-end results published this week by industry trade association Assocomoplast.

The plastic machinery and raw material distribution market in France fell 40% in 2009, driven by the economic crisis during the first seven months of the year, according an industry association in the country.

The VDMA says sales from Germany’s plastics and rubber machinery manufacturers were down 30% by the end of 2009, although the decline was not as steep as originally feared.

Roberts Mart has installed a Fischer & Krecke flexographic printing press at its new Leeds facility. The company, established in 1852, is a privately owned sixth generation family business specialising in high quality flexographic printing and converting of flexible films. It also has its own blown film extrusion business, Romar Packaging.

Extrusion machinery producer Reifenhäuser is set to cut staff in its blown film extrusion machinery activities, according to news reports. The Troisdorf headquarters, where 60 employees will lose their jobs, will bear the brunt of the cuts, while another 18 jobs will go at the former Kiefel Extrusion plant in Worms that was acquired from Brückner Group in August 2009.
